OTG receive FIFO size register (OTG_GRXFSIZ)

Address offset: 0x024
Reset value: 0x0000 0200 for USB OTG FS
Reset value: 0x0000 0400 for USB OTG HS
The application can program the RAM size that must be allocated to the Rx FIFO.

Host mode
Bits 31:16 NPTXFD[15:0]: Non-periodic Tx FIFO depth
This value is in terms of 32-bit words.
Minimum value is 16
Programmed values must respect the available FIFO memory allocation and must not
exceed the power-on value.
Bits 15:0 NPTXFSA[15:0]: Non-periodic transmit RAM start address
This field configures the memory start address for non-periodic transmit FIFO RAM.
